Inspect Water Intake



Examine your water costs and also track your water intake. As the one paying it, you must observe if there are any type of inconsistencies. If you find sudden changes, despite your intake coinciding, it implies that you have leaks in your plumbing system. Bear in mind, your water expense should drop under the exact same variety monthly. An abrupt spike in your expense indicates a fast-moving leakage.

A steady increase every month, also with the same routines, shows you have a slow leakage that's likewise gradually escalating. Call a plumber to completely examine your home, specifically if you feel a warm location on your floor with piping below.

Analyze the Water Meter



Every residence has a water meter. Checking it is a surefire way that assists you uncover leakages. For starters, turn off all the water sources. Make sure no person will certainly purge, make use of the tap, shower, run the cleaning machine or dishwasher. From there, go to the meter and watch if it will change. Because no one is using it, there should be no movements. If it moves, that shows a fast-moving leak. Also, if you find no changes, wait a hr or two as well as examine back once more. This suggests you might have a slow-moving leak that could even be below ground.

Top 4 Signs of a Plumbing Leak in Your Home

 

Unusually High Utility Bills



 

As someone who regularly pays your water and energy bills, you know when something is a little off. If you are utility bills are higher than usual, or have seen a sudden spike in cost, it could be an indication that you have a hidden plumbing leak somewhere in your system. Dying Patches of Grass in the Lawn



 

You wouldn’t immediately think that poor lawn quality could indicate hidden plumbing leak in your house or building, but it actually can. Noticing large spots of dead or dying grass in your lawn is indicative of an underground plumbing pipe leak. This could be caused by a pipe rupture, cracked sewage lines, pipe burst, or even a poorly sealed gasket or connecting hardware. Oftentimes, property owners also notice puddles of standing water in their lawn, which is a sign of an emergency water leak plumbing repair.



 

Running Water Meter Dial



 

A common way for homeowners to check if they have a concealed water leak within the plumbing system is to examine the water meter dial. To do so, take a pen and paper out to your water meter and write down the number the dial is pointing to. Wait 20 to 30 minutes, and then go back to see if the dial has moved.
